Job Purpose

The Project Controls Lead Planner will develop and oversee the schedule management of complex gas construction projects. Utilizing Primavera P6, the Lead Planner will report on budgets, monitor, maintain, update, and apply project controls techniques to ensure scope, schedule, and budget adherence throughout the Network Development Process.

The Lead Planner obtains information, provides analysis and recommend automations to drive and support project goals and positively influence project direction; performs cost and schedule forecasting, Contractor schedule analysis to detect and identify contractor slippage, monitoring and control activities including the preparation of schedule and cost performance and productivity reports, analysis of supporting data, variance reporting and special studies; and evaluates and reports the impact of scope changes and/or productivity changes and recommends corrective actions.


Key Accountabilities

Accountable for building and developing project schedules across a portfolio. The schedules will be built using the agreed work breakdown structure to support Engineers, Project Development, Project Managers, and Resource Planning.

Progress each project every month to ensure all projects are monitored for project controls in line with the reporting cycle, checking accuracy, quality and consistency of data, as well as supporting the end of year reconciliation process.
Accountable for using the schedule and forecast to review the project cost/schedule integration throughout the Network Development Process.
Accountable for ensuring schedule data is accurate to allow Project Controls to report milestones, planned value and earned value data, % completed on projects and project commentaries.
Provide expert technical input and define policy as to the best way of using the primavera tool to model projects e.g. interface milestones or links between activities, portfolio views etc.
Oversee and support the activities of other team members, providing advice and coaching as necessary.
Lead Project Controls team in training, development, and quality control/ quality assurance efforts.
Represent the Project Controls team as a subject matter expert.
Develop and refine new processes and procedures to ensure good schedule health and Dashboard reporting.
Assists Project Managers with evaluations and refinement of project cost, cash flows and budgets throughout the project’s life cycle by assessing and communicating status, variances, trends and actuals.
Utilizes information such as bids, project scope changes/change control board, invoices, internal and external labor / contractors, material, and equipment to perform monthly project forecasting.
Provides detailed project and program management cost analysis reports to Project Managers, Engineering, Resource Planning, and key stakeholders
Evaluates and reports the cost impact from scope changes and/or productivity changes and recommends corrective actions, as necessary.
Analyzes project estimates and actuals to establish accurate historical project data for future use.


Qualifications

A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, Architecture, Project/Construction Management, or a related field, along with 5-10 years of experience in Project Controls/Scheduling; or 10+ years of relevant experience in Project Controls/Scheduling.
Proficiency in using Primavera P6 for creating project schedules, verifying contractor claim analysis, and tracking progress using a predefined work breakdown structure to enhance the performance of a portfolio of projects.
Extensive experience and expert knowledge in schedule development and analysis, including milestone management, critical path analysis, float and time risk allowance, and earned value methodologies.
A strong personal initiative, integrity, and the ability to effectively interact with company personnel, contractors, and regulatory representatives.
Expertise with project controls techniques, common scheduling challenges and strategies for resolution is essential.
Proficient in Microsoft Power BI, Word, Excel, and PowerPoint.
Capable of supporting and communicating effectively while developing working relationships with staff at all levels.
A valid driver’s license is required, with a safe driving history that complies with National Grid’s Safe Driver policy.
Ability to work in a hybrid schedule as per company requirements.
